The gift-giving season is fast approaching and, with it, the stress and hassle of shopping and traffic. Enjoy – and practice – these stressreducing tips from the AAMC Community Health and Wellness Department and Sharon Cameron, Reiki master and Reiki teacher. Stay focused with daily affirmations. This is an easy way to stay focused on the positive events throughout the day. There are many books and Web sites that can help you keep engaged in positive thoughts. “I have a good and happy life,” “I will give my best throughout the entire day,” or “I will find the humor in all situations today” are examples of affirmations. Find a new and fun hobby. Discovering a new hobby can be a great way to relax. Laugh! Laughter is the best medicine. It can release tension, anxiety, fear and guilt. It also releases endorphins, which increase happy thoughts and good feelings throughout the body. Exercise. It’s a great way to keep your mental health in check. Break up your exercise time if you can’t complete a workout in one setting. Park your car farther away from the store, walk to get your mail, use the stairs instead of the elevator. All of these movements will add up quickly to give you the recommended 30 minutes of activity a day for adults. Remember to eat. Many times we forget to fuel ourselves when we become overscheduled. Snack throughout the day and eat plenty of fruits and vegetables. Meditate. You will quickly discover that meditation will help you complete your chores with a more peaceful mind. Start by sitting quietly for two minutes each day and gradually increase your meditation time. Focus on your breath and allow your mind to unwind. Experiment with random acts of kindness. As Aesop so famously said, “No act of kindness is ever wasted.” Hold a door open, smile at a stranger or buy a cup of tea for the person behind you in line. Give yourself a gift.
